Mariah Carey says music video coming for Sugar Sweet featuring Shenseea, Kehlani

Grammy award-winning singer Mariah Carey has confirmed that she is currently working on a music video for her single, Sugar Sweet, which features Kehlani and Jamaican dancehall artiste Shenseea.

In a recent appearance on the podcast Baby, This is Keke Palmer, Carey opened up about the collaboration and the effort being made to come together for the visual.

“It was good, I mean we’re still trying to get all together in one place at the right time…We’re all trying to come together and make it work but we got them on the records,” Carey told host Keke Palmer.

“We’re making a little video,” Carey added.

There was some controversy around Carey’s newly released album Here For It All following speculations that Carey had quietly removed Shenseea and Kehlani from the Sugar Sweet track, with some fans questioning the motive behind the change.

It has since been confirmed that the artistes were not removed from the album, as the collaboration remains available on the digital versions of Here For It All. She, however, released the solo version of Sugar Sweet on her physical album.
